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 91c5c432 authored by Felipe Leme's avatar Felipe Leme
Browse files

UMS: Added unit tests for getUsersWithUnresolvedNames() and getUsersInternal()

Flag: TEST_ONLY
Bug: 419086491
Test: atest FrameworksMockingServicesTests:UserManagerServiceMockedTest#testGetUsersWithUnresolvedNames,testGetUsersInternal

Change-Id: Id0cba5f4873740db050e0a524e1ed7efb2016f13
parent 932c698b
Loading
Loading
Loading
Loading
+6 −1
Original line number Original line Diff line number Diff line
@@ -1605,7 +1605,12 @@ public class UserManagerService extends IUserManager.Stub {
                /* resolveNullNames= */ false);
                /* resolveNullNames= */ false);
    }
    }


    private @NonNull List<UserInfo> getUsersInternal(boolean excludePartial, boolean excludeDying,
    /**
     * @deprecated should use {@link #getUsers(UserFilter)} instead.
     */
    @Deprecated
    @VisibleForTesting
    List<UserInfo> getUsersInternal(boolean excludePartial, boolean excludeDying,
            boolean excludePreCreated, boolean resolveNullNames) {
            boolean excludePreCreated, boolean resolveNullNames) {
        synchronized (mUsersLock) {
        synchronized (mUsersLock) {
            ArrayList<UserInfo> users = new ArrayList<>(mUsers.size());
            ArrayList<UserInfo> users = new ArrayList<>(mUsers.size());
+210 −23

File changed.

Preview size limit exceeded, changes collapsed.